Output 0629bb087d6b93bfbfbde2380a70d35807c32b18b70f6aeec41e017df196e194:9

value
30730
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2ba4029bf3b665e643380b0f9deb06d26813940 OP_EQUAL
address
3LuEwkQoQ34KfAHnM8wRJcqmGX66yb92sq
transaction
0629bb087d6b93bfbfbde2380a70d35807c32b18b70f6aeec41e017df196e194
spent
true